为了账号安全,请及时绑定邮箱和手机立即绑定

computed计算属性提示错误

https://img1.sycdn.imooc.com//5b42f3f70001d07703910299.jpg

写的这段代码

报错是:

[Vue warn]: Computed property "fullName" was assigned to but it has no setter.

(found in <Anonymous>)


正在回答

3 回答

在data里面设置fullName:''

0 回复 有任何疑惑可以回复我~

具体原因我不清楚,不过你这么想,v-model是双向绑定,你从后台绑定到标签return可以反回一个值给你,可是当你在input中输入一个值,他要赋给fullName,可是fullName是个函数,他要怎么处理这个值?赋给值?如果是赋值,那么赋给之后原本的函数不久没了吗?函数没了怎么让他绑定到前台

0 回复 有任何疑惑可以回复我~

因为我的input标签写的v-model="fullName",所以报错 请问  为什么不能这么写?

0 回复 有任何疑惑可以回复我~
#1

慕侠6209334

v-model绑定的是data里面声明的属性,你的fullName并没有在data里面声明,所以会报错 has no setter
2018-08-16 回复 有任何疑惑可以回复我~

举报

0/150
提交
取消

computed计算属性提示错误

我要回答 关注问题
意见反馈 帮助中心 APP下载
官方微信